Distinguished SPC alumnus receives Award for Young Artist 

We are pleased to announce that Mr. Yeung Yan Lok Felix, an SPC alumnus, was presented with the Award for Young Artist in the Hong Kong Arts Development Awards, organized by the Hong Kong Arts Development Council. The award ceremony was held on 21 April 2016 at TVB City.

Felix Yeung, a Form 7 graduate of Class 2006, now works as the Provincial Music Director of Hong Kong Sheng Kung Hui, alongside his commitment as the Music Director of Die Konzertisten, a local chamber choir which performs a wide-ranging repertoire of music.

The Award for Young Artist which Felix received was in the category of Music, and it was given to him in recognition of his musical talent and his contribution to the local arts scene.

Apart from this accolade, Felix Yeung has also been honoured by his another alma mater, the Royal Academy of Music in the UK. As one of the distinguished postgraduates, Felix was elected an Associate of the Royal Academy of Music (ARAM) in March this year. The ARAM is awarded to alumni of the Academy who have made a significant contribution to the music profession.

The College extends its heartiest congratulations to Felix Yeung on his outstanding achievements.
